Giriş
Günümüzde yazılım geliştirme süreçleri, hızla değişen pazar dinamiklerine uyum sağlamak ve kullanıcı taleplerini karşılamak için sürekli olarak evrim geçirmektedir. Bu bağlamda, Minimum Viable Product (MVP), girişimlerin ve şirketlerin pazara hızlıca girmesine olanak tanıyan kritik bir strateji haline gelmiştir. MVP, temel işlevselliği sunan bir ürün versiyonudur ve kullanıcı geri bildirimlerini toplamak için en basit ve etkili yoldur. 2026 yılı itibarıyla yapılan araştırmalar, MVP geliştirme sürecinin ürünün pazara çıkış süresini %50 oranında kısaltabileceğini göstermektedir. Ayrıca, MVP kullanarak geri bildirim alan girişimlerin %90'ı, bu geri bildirimler doğrultusunda yönlerini belirlemektedir (Statista, 2026).
MVP Nedir?
MVP, bir ürün veya hizmetin, temel işlevselliğini sunarak kullanıcıların deneyimlemesini sağlamak amacıyla oluşturulan en basit versiyonudur. Eric Ries'in 'The Lean Startup' kitabında tanımlandığı üzere, MVP'nin temel amacı, ürün fikrini doğrulamak ve potansiyel hataları en baştan belirlemektir. MVP, kullanıcıların ihtiyaçlarını anlamak için kritik bir araçtır ve bu nedenle yazılım geliştirme sürecinin önemli bir parçasıdır. Daha fazla bilgi için Startup Nedir? Başarılı Bir Şirket Kurmanın Temelleri yazımıza göz atabilirsiniz.
MVP'nin Önemi
MVP'nin önemi, yalnızca zaman ve maliyet tasarrufu sağlamakla kalmaz; aynı zamanda girişimlerin pazar uyumunu test etmelerine de olanak tanır. Yapılan araştırmalara göre, MVP ile erken aşamada elde edilen geri bildirimler, ürünün başarısını %60 oranında artırabilir. Bu, yazılım geliştirme süreçlerinde MVP'nin neden bu kadar merkezi bir rol oynadığını açıkça ortaya koymaktadır.
MVP'nin Faydaları
Erken Geri Bildirim ve Test Süreci
MVP'ler, kullanıcı geri bildirimlerini toplamak için en etkili yöntemdir. Geliştiriciler, bu geri bildirimler sayesinde ürünlerini daha iyi hale getirme ve kullanıcıların ihtiyaçlarına yönelik iyileştirmeler yapma fırsatına sahip olurlar. Bu süreç, ürün geliştirme döngüsünün daha verimli ve kullanıcı odaklı olmasını sağlar. Ayrıca, Startup Ekosisteminde Yer Almanın Avantajları hakkında daha fazla bilgi edinebilirsiniz.
Maliyet Etkinliği
MVP geliştirme süreci, ürün geliştirme maliyetlerinde %70'e kadar tasarruf sağlama potansiyeline sahiptir. Geliştiricilerin yalnızca temel özelliklere odaklanmaları, zaman ve kaynakları daha verimli kullanmalarını sağlar. Bu da girişimlerin daha az maliyetle pazara hızlı bir giriş yapmalarına olanak tanır.
Pazar Uyumunu Sağlama
Bir MVP ile yapılan testler, ürünün pazardaki ihtiyaçlara uygunluğunu belirlemek için kritik bir rol oynar. Kullanıcı geri bildirimleri, girişimlerin ürünlerini nasıl geliştirecekleri ve hangi yönlere odaklanacakları konusunda bilinçli kararlar almalarına yardımcı olur.
MVP Geliştirme Süreci
MVP'nin Aşamaları
MVP geliştirme süreci, birkaç aşamadan oluşur. Bu aşamalar, kullanıcı araştırması, prototip oluşturma, test etme ve geri bildirim alma gibi temel adımları içerir. Her aşama, ürünün en iyi şekilde geliştirilmesi için kritik öneme sahiptir. Daha fazla detay için Yazılım Geliştirme: Temel Kavramlar ve Süreçler yazımıza göz atabilirsiniz.
Kullanıcı Araştırması ve Analiz
MVP geliştirmeye başlamadan önce, hedef kitleyi anlamak için kapsamlı bir kullanıcı araştırması yapılmalıdır. Bu süreç, kullanıcıların ihtiyaçlarını, beklentilerini ve sorunlarını belirlemeye yardımcı olur. İyi bir kullanıcı analizi, MVP'nin hangi özelliklere sahip olması gerektiğini anlamak için temel bir adımdır.
Prototip Oluşturma ve Test Etme
Prototip, MVP'nin ilk gerçekçi versiyonudur. Bu aşamada, kullanıcıların deneyimlemesi için ürünün temel işlevselliği sunulur. Prototip, kullanıcıların geri bildirimlerini toplamak için bir araç olarak kullanılır ve bu geri bildirimler doğrultusunda ürün geliştirilir.
MVP ve Prototip Arasındaki Farklar
Prototip Nedir?
Prototip, bir ürünün tasarım sürecinde kullanılan ilk örnektir. Prototipler, genellikle kullanıcı geri bildirimlerini almak için oluşturulur, ancak MVP'ler, gerçek kullanıcılarla etkileşim kurarak daha fazla veri toplar.
MVP ve Prototip Arasındaki Temel Farklar
MVP ve prototip arasındaki temel fark, amaçları ve işlevsellikleridir. MVP, belirli bir işlevselliği olan ve kullanıcıların gerçek deneyimlerini test etmek amacıyla oluşturulan bir ürün sürümüdür. Prototip ise, genellikle tasarım aşamasında kullanılan ve ürünün işlevselliğini göstermeyi amaçlayan bir örnektir.
Sonuç
MVP, yazılım geliştirme sürecinde oldukça önemli bir araçtır. Erken geri bildirim almak, maliyet etkinliği sağlamak ve pazar uyumunu test etmek için kullanılan MVP'ler, başarılı bir ürün geliştirmek isteyen girişimler için vazgeçilmezdir. 2026 yılı itibarıyla, MVP'lerin yazılım projelerinde sağladığı avantajlar daha da belirgin hale gelecektir.
Başarılı bir ürün geliştirmek için MVP yöntemini benimsemek istiyorsanız, sizinle çalışmaktan mutluluk duyarız. İnovatif projelerinizi hayata geçirmek için iletişime geçin.



